How to dissolve 'no more nails'
Hi - I fixed a sign to my exterior brick wall with no more nails a couple of years ago. Now trying to remove it... I've removed the sign but am left with the adhesive on the brick wall and in the grooves. I've tried sanding it off, heating with a hair dryer and using acetone but nothing has worked. I need to dissolve it off my wall and no idea how to do it. Please help. Thanks.
no more nails
you cant remove it,You just have to chisel it off.
